Antique Persian Lavar Kerman Pictorial Rug

No. 13312
Persia, Early 20th Century
2 ft. 3 in. x 2 ft. 5 in.
(0.69 x 0.74 m)

A wool pile of asymmetric knots on a cotton foundation. The slightly abrashed royal blue ground depicts a well-armed female warrior bearing spear, sword, and dagger, standing on a rocky hillock and wearing a rust cape over beige robes. Abstract, tall floral forms rise at the sides. Blue corner spandrels support an ecru oval frame that merges into the rectangular border of the rug. There is no inscription. The figure’s identity is uncertain, perhaps Zenobia, or another warrior queen but her stance conveys clear resolve and determination.
